Despite how large your company is or what market it is in, having a reliable financial plan is absolutely integral to your organization's success. So, first and foremost, what is financial planning in business? To put it simply, a financial plan is a roadmap that evaluates, budgets and forecasts every one of the financial aspects of a firm. Simply put, it covers all financial elements of a business by breaking it down into smaller sized, a lot more workable segments. Whether you are revising an existing financial strategy or starting completely from square one, one of the first things to do is conduct some evaluation. Take a look at the data, do some number crunching and produce a detailed report on the company's income statement. This suggests getting an idea on the general earnings and losses of your business during a particular amount of time, whether it's monthly, quarterly or annually. An income statement is useful since it sheds some light on a range of financial elements, like the cost of goods, the revenue streams and the gross margin. This information is important because it helps businesses comprehend precisely what their current financial scenario is. You need to know what you are working with before creating a financial plan for business operations. When developing a financial plan, among the most crucial phases is making a cash flow statement. So, what is cash flow? Basically, cash flow describes the money transferring in and out of the firm. Simply put, it calculates how much cash goes into the firm via sales and profit, as well as how much money goes out of the business because of costs such as production expenses, advertising strategies and employee salaries. For a business to be economically flourishing, there needs to be more money entering into the firm than what is going out of it. By making a cash flow estimate, it gives business owners a much clearer picture on what cash your firm presently has, where it is going to be alloted, the sources of your money and the scheduling of outflows.
